Despite some tricky travel conditions today, the region's roadways were clear of serious traffic incidents.

Area emergency dispatchers and police agencies reported only a handful of mishaps on area roads, none of which resulted in serious injury.

State police at Findlay recounted a spate of fender-benders in the overnight hours but said the region's highways were clear of crashes by morning.

Emergency dispatchers in Washington, Butler, Fayette, Westmoreland and Allegheny counties reported virtually no traffic troubles by dawn with just a few sporadic incidents in the wee hours of the day.
